    Another plantain recipe, yay!! I've never heard of plantain moimoi but always thought of experimenting plantain with blended moimoi. Quick question, is the plantain flour added to thicken and hold the blended plantain batter?
    Another idea/recipe using plantains, plantain lasagna.....that was yummy. I made that last week and got finished within 5 mins from the oven. Also, plantain stuffed balls, similar to scotch egg. Thanks Flo and God bless!!

    • @FloChinyere
      @FloChinyere  11 років тому +2

      Yes the job of the flour is to bind the overripe plantains. If you do not add some sort of flour, it will be a hot mess LOL.
      Plantain lasagne sounds like something I would love very much! Will try it and see what it tastes like. I also heard about plantain pizza last week! Plantains are soo versatile. Thanks for the tips and God bless you too dear oluwatamiloreify

    Please can you tell me why you always use d back of the leaf? Why not d forth? Thank you 🙏

    • @FloChinyere
      @FloChinyere  5 років тому +1

      The part I use, where the food touches, is actually the front. It's the greener, smoother part of the leaf where all the nutrients are. It is the part of the leaf that faces up when the leaf is still attached to the plant. So I want my food on that side because it is smoother and all the nutrients in the leaf can be transferred to whatever I am cooking.

    Wat if corn flour is not available?

    • @FloChinyere
      @FloChinyere  9 років тому

      +pat akins ideally you should use plantain flour. If you don't have that then try corn flour. If you don't have that either then to be honest, I don't know what else you can use and still get something close to the original taste. Look hard for plantain flour because I believe that if you can buy the overripe plantains where you live, you should be able to buy plantain flour and corn flour there too.
